Nchs collects, analyzes, and disseminates information on the health of the nation. in response to the covid-19 pandemic, nchs is providing the most recent data available on deaths, mental health, and access to health care, loss of work due to illness, and telemedicine from the vital statistics system, the nchs research and development survey, and through a partnership with the u. s. census bureau.
